Paris Jackson is by her mother's side during this tough time.

The 18-year-old daughter of Michael Jackson shared a heartwarming photo of herself planting a kiss on formerly estranged mother Debbie Rowe's bare head while visiting her at the hospital as she begins chemotherapy. It was revealed in July that Rowe was diagnosed with breast cancer.

Jackson captioned the picture, "I'm a fighter because she's a fighter. Love you mom."

Rowe, who is also the mother of MJ's eldest child, Prince Michael, hadn't been photographed with her children in years. Although both Prince and Paris are both now legally adults, they were previously under the guardianship of Jackson's mother, Katherine, following the King of Pop's death in 2009.

Rowe was awarded supervised visitation rights with her children in an agreement with Katherine at that time.

The last time Rowe and Paris were publicly seen together was in April 2013, when the pair stepped out to grab lunch at Fire Island Grill in Palmdale, Calif., marking one of the first times the duo had been seen together in public since Paris was a baby. 

However, it's been reported that Paris got back in contact with her mother shortly after the cancer diagnosis went public. Reports claim Paris would visit Rowe throughout her cancer battle, and the two would text each other regularly.
